ANSI No |
#120H | LENGTH | 10 ft |
| PITCH | 1.5 inch (38.1 mm) | ROLLER DIAMETER (D1 MAX) |
0.875 inch (22.23 mm) |
| WIDTH BETWEEN PLATES (B1 MIN) |
0.992 inch (25.22 mm) | PIN DIAMETER (D2 MAX) |
0.437 inch (11.1 mm) |
| PIN LENGTH (L MAX) |
2.106 inch (53.5 mm) | PIN LENGTH (LC MAX) |
2.264 inch (57.5 mm) |
| INNER PLATE DEPTH (H2 MAX) |
2.264 inch (57.5 mm) | PLATE THICKNESS (T MAX) |
0.220 inch (5.60 mm) |
| ULTIMATE TENSILE STRENGTH (QMIN) |
127/28864 kN/LB | WEIGHT | 4.435 lb/ft (6.6 kg/m) |
